New Jasper Morrison-designed cookware from Samsung

Industrial designer Jasper Morrison’s philosophy of combining art with functional practicality is demonstrated once again with the launch of a new cookware range for Samsung Electronics Australia.

The Jasper designed oven – BT65FQBPST ($1,899) – and fast cook microwave – CQ-138TS ($899) – integrate Samsung’s unique and innovative technological features with Morrison’s smooth design, creating a strong style statement for your kitchen whilst also providing time and energy efficient products.

As well as Morrison’s BT65FQBPST, another built-in model the BT621FSST ($999) offers Samsung’s unique Twin Convection technology, to help simplify the cooking experience. This technology allows two separate dishes to be cooked simultaneously at different temperatures and times, without mixing aromas. A removable shelf separates the oven cavity into 30 litre and 32 litre capacities, as well as automating a dual control system and LED display, to ensure full control of both compartments independently. Removing the shelf transforms the built-in unit into an over-sized, 65 litre oven, perfect for larger dishes.

Samsung’s unique Twin Convection technology has also been awarded an ‘A’ class rating for energy efficiency in each separate space. This technology allows the consumer to heat only half the oven space when cooking smaller dishes, saving energy and ensuring minimum impact on the environment.

As well as minimising your carbon footprint, Samsung’s cookware range will also limit the users time spent cleaning after cooking. All products use either a steam clean or pyrolytic cleaning function. Steam cleaning breaks up dirt and grease in only 25 minutes enabling the user to easily wipe the cavity clean while pyrolytic cleaning heats the oven to 500 degrees C to burn off any food deposits left from cooking.
